Inspectors have visited Crossroads Saloon 11 times, with records going back to 2022. The newest entry in the record is dated Apr 17, 2026. The medium risk tier sits in the middle: not spotless, but not alarming either.

Recent visits have flagged more than earlier ones: around seven violations per visit lately, up from roughly four violations before.

Looking across the full record, “nonfood-contact surface soiled with grease” is the recurring theme, flagged four times.

Crossroads Saloon's latest score of 64 falls below the Palatka average of 76. The record is unremarkable in either direction.
